Regulation & Compliance Manager at Abu Dhabi Ports will support Compliance function of AD Ports Industrial and Free Zone Cluster Subsidiaries and is responsible to align the design and implementation of the Compliance program of the Subsidiaries to AD Ports’ Corporate Compliance mandate and strategy. Additionally, the Compliance Manager is responsible to oversee and report periodically on the Subsidiaries’ Compliance Management Information to AD Ports’ Director of Regulations and Compliance, the role would be accountable for implementing a Compliance Program that is in line with local laws and regulations, leading industry practices and international standards. Finally, the role would be responsible to drive a positive culture of compliance and ethical behavior within the subsidiaries.

Duties of Regulation & Compliance Manager

  • Collaborate with AD Port Group’s Head of Regulations and Compliance and the GRC Representatives of each subsidiary to assist with the design and implementation of the Compliance program.
  • Ensure that the design and implementation of the Compliance Program of each subsidiary is aligned with AD Ports’ requirements.
  • Engage with the Head of Regulations and Compliance and the GRC Representatives of each subsidiary.
  • Assist each subsidiary to embed AD Ports’ Enterprise Risk Management (ERM) Framework to ensure Compliance risks are assessed, monitored, and mitigated in a robust and systematic manner for the relevant subsidiaries.
  • Implement a robust internal mechanism to ensure periodic Compliance Management Information reporting from each subsidiary to AD Ports’ Director.
  • Implement a mechanism to ensure the Director of Regulations and Compliance is informed of all the regulatory developments and challenges that may impact each subsidiary.
  • Assist with the implementation of investigation management and case resolution mechanism designed by AD Ports Group to address and resolve complaints or non-compliances raised by employees or Third Parties within the relevant subsidiaries.
  • Support and champion AD Ports’ vision for innovation and automation across all relevant subsidiaries.
  • Regularly communicate and promote AD Ports’ and subsidiaries’ commitment.
  • Implement a strategy to effectively protect the Industrial Cluster and Free Zone subsidiaries from financial, legal, and reputational risks.
